BEFORE USING FOR THE FIRST TIME

  1. Carefully unpack the PowerUp Blender and remove all packaging materials. Check the contents to ensure that all parts are present and have been received in good condition.
  2. Only handle blending blades by their collar.

    Do not touch blades. Blades are very sharp. Use extreme care when handling. Failure to do so can result in personal injury.
  3. Wash lid, blade and measuring cap and jar in warm, soapy water. Rinse and dry thoroughly.
  4. Clean jar before first use. Fill cup one-quarter full with clean, warm water. Following the steps outlined in the operating instructions, pulse several times using the blending blades. Rinse thoroughly.
  5. The motor base may be wiped with a damp cloth.

    DO NOT IMMERSE THE MOTOR BASE IN WATER.

ASSEMBLY INSTRUCTIONS

BASE/JAR ASSEMBLY

  1. Before assembling and using the PowerUp Blender, make sure that the power cord is unplugged.
  2. Place the base facing you on a dry, level surface.

    Blade attachment is very sharp. Use extreme care to always grasp the plastic blade collar when handling the blade.
  3. To assemble the blender, attach blade collar to jar by twisting it counter-clockwise. Place lid on top of jar and push downwards until secure. Place measuring cup on the lid, and twist clockwise to fix. (Figure 1)

OPERATING INSTRUCTIONS

  1. Place the motor base on a flat, clean, dry countertop or table.
  2. Make sure the unit is unplugged.
  3. Assemble the blender jar following the assembly instructions, place the assembled plastic jar and blade base onto the motor block until it is securely engaged. Make sure blender is switched OFF and the speed control dial is set to O.

    Check to make sure the jar is properly fixed to the motor block.
  4. Place the food to be processed into the jar.

    Never operate the Blender when the plastic jar is empty.

    Never over fill the jar. Do not exceed the Max Line.
  5. Push down the lid on top of the plastic jar until it is locked.
  6. To process, plug the unit into a 120V plug, press power button and press any of the speeds on the speed control base or knob. (Figure 2)
  7. When the processing is completed, always press the power button to turn the unit OFF and the speed control dial is set to O, and make sure to unplug the unit.
  8. Unlock and pull up the plastic jar, bowl or cup from the motor base.
    NOTE: Number of cycles needed to achieve desired results will vary best on quantities and recipes.

CONTROL PANEL CHART

POWER

  • Upon connecting the blender to a power source, the control panel will illuminate and emit a beep sound, indicating it's in standby mode. To select any function, simply press the power button.
  • To stop any operation, press the power button once more.

CHOP

  • Activate the unit by pressing the power button. The button will flash and the functions will light up.
  • Select the CHOP function by pressing the CHOP button once. The CHOP button will flash. Start the operation by pressing the CHOP button again. Both the CHOP button will remain lit.
  • Chops fresh vegetables into even pieces. Raw vegetables should be no bigger than ½" pieces before chopping them in the blender.
  • Press either POWER or CHOP button again to turn CHOP OFF.
  • CHOP has a fixed 6-cycle time and will automatically turn OFF after 45 seconds.

MILKSHAKE

  • Activate the unit by pressing the power button. The button will flash and the functions will light up.
  • Select the MILKSHAKE function by pressing the MILKSHAKE button once. The MILKSHAKE button will flash. Start the operation by pressing the MILKSHAKE button again. Both the MILKSHAKE and POWER buttons will remain lit.
  • Add milk of choice, sweetener, fresh fruits or chocolate syrup to blend into the perfect milkshake.
  • Press either POWER or MILKSHAKE button again to turn MILKSHAKE OFF.
  • MILKSHAKE has a fixed 3-cycle time and will automatically turn OFF after 54 seconds.

ICE CRUSH

  • Activate the unit by pressing the power button. The button will flash and the functions will light up..
  • Select the ICE CRUSH function by pressing the ICE CRUSH button once. The ICE CRUSH button will flash. Start the operation by pressing the ICE CRUSH button again. Both the ICE CRUSH and POWER buttons will remain lit.
  • For optimal results when crushing ice, smaller ice cubes are typically easier to crush than larger ones.
    Alternatively, you can break larger ice cubes into smaller pieces before adding them to the blender's jar.
  • ICE CRUSH quickly crushes ice cubes and is perfect for preparing frozen desserts or drinks.
  • Press either POWER or ICE CRUSH button again to turn ICE CRUSH OFF.
  • ICE CRUSH has a fixed 5-cycle time and will automatically turn OFF after 33 seconds.

SMOOTHIE / CLEAN

  • Activate the unit by pressing the power button. The button will flash and the functions will light up.
  • Select the SMOOTHIE function by pressing the SMOOTHIE button once. The SMOOTHIE button will flash. Start the operation by pressing the SMOOTHIE button again. Both the SMOOTHIE and POWER buttons will remain lit.
  • Blends fresh or frozen fruits and vegetables into the perfect smoothie.
  • Press either POWER or SMOOTHIE button again to turn SMOOTHIE OFF.
  • SMOOTHIE has a fixed 6-cycle time and will automatically turn OFF after 60 seconds. After cycle, the unit will emit 6 beeps to indicate completion.

MANUAL MODE

  • When the knob is turned to the "LOW" position, the unit will run at a low speed.
  • When the knob is turned to the "HIGH" position, the unit will run at a high speed.
  • Select PULSE to blend ingredients through controlled bursts of power.
  • Use PULSE to dislodge ingredients clumped around the blade and at the bottom of the jar.
  • PULSE is activated as the knob is turned to PULSE. Release the knob and it will automatically return to O, stopping the unit.
  • For best results, time the PULSES to ensure that blades come to a complete stop before pulsing again.
  • Always turn the speed control dial to O after use.

CARE & CLEANING INSTRUCTIONS


Never immerse the motor base, plug or cord in water or any other liquid.

  1. Always unplug the PowerUp Blender before cleaning.
  2. Whenever possible, simple rinse parts immediately after processing to make cleanup easier.
  3. Always handle blade using the blade collar.

    Use extreme care when handling blades. Do not touch the blades with your fingers. The blades are very sharp and can cause injury if touched.
  4. For quick clean-ups, fill blender jar one-quarter full with clean warm water. Press Pulse several times or the "Clean" mode. Rinse thoroughly.
  5. Remove the lid after use to clean. Wash the lid, measuring cup and the plastic jar in warm soapy water. Rinse and dry thoroughly.

    never use rough scouring pars or abrasive cleansers on any plastic or metal parts as the surface may be damaged.
  6. The blender jar and lid are top-rack ONLY dishwasher safe.

    after dishwashing, always check to make sure the gasket seal on the lid is properly in place as the heat from some dishwasher may cause to become loose.
  7. The motor base may be wiped with a damp cloth or sponge. Dry thoroughly.
  8. Clean blades with a small brush to avoid injuries when getting too close to blades.
    NOTE: The blade can be detached from the jar by turning counter-clockwise to make cleaning easier. Always handle blades with extreme care to avoid injury.

    DO NOT IMMERSE THE MOTOR BASE IN WATER.

STORING INSTRUCTIONS

  1. Unplug and clean the unit.
  2. Store in original box or in a clean, dry place.
  3. Never store PowerUp Blender while it is hot or plugged in. Never wrap cord tightly around appliance. Never place any stress on cord, especially where the cord enters the unit, as this could cause the cord to fray and break.
  4. This unit comes with a cord storage at the base for convenient storage.

NOTES ON THE CORD

  1. A short power-supply cord (or detached power-supply cord) is provided to reduce the risk resulting from becoming entangled in or tripping over a long cord.
  2. Longer detachable power-supply cords or extension cords are available and may be used if care is exercised in their use.
  3. If a long detachable power-supply cord or extension cord is used:
    1. The marked electrical rating of the cord set, or extension cord should be at least as great as the electrical rating of the appliance.
    2. If the appliance is of the grounded type, the extension cord should be a grounding-type3-wire cord.
    3. The longer cord should be arranged so that it will not drape over the countertop or tabletop where it can be pulled on by children or tripped over.

NOTES ON THE PLUG
This appliance has a polarized plug (one blade is wider than the other). To reduce the risk of electric shock, this plug will fit in a polarized outlet only one way. If the plug does not fit fully into the outlet, reverse the plug. If it still does not fit, contact a qualified electrician. Do not modify the plug in any way.

PLASTICIZER WARNING

To prevent plasticizers from migrating to the finish of the countertop or tabletop or other furniture, place NON-PLASTIC coasters or place mats between the appliance and the finish of the countertop or tabletop.
Failure to do so may cause the finish to darken, permanent blemishes may occur, or stains can appear.

ELECTRIC POWER
If the electrical circuit is overloaded with other appliances, your appliance may not operate properly. It should be operated on a separate electrical circuit from other appliances.

TO RESET THE UNIT
Your Bella MasterBlend Prep System is equipped with a Resettable Thermal Protector to protect the motor. If the motor shuts down, unplug the unit. Let the unit rest for approximately 20 minutes. Once the resting period has elapsed, plug the power cord back into the outlet and continue operating. If your unit does not function properly following this procedure, discontinue use and contact Consumer Service.
